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Brown Mastiff Bat | European bison |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(動物) | Animalia (動物)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(脊索動物) | Chordata (脊索動物) |
| Class same | Mammalia (哺乳類) | Mammalia (哺乳類) |
| Order | Chiroptera (翼手目) | Artiodactyla (偶蹄目) |
| Family | Molossidae | Bovidae (Bovids) |
| Genus | Promops | Bison |
| Species | Promops nasutus | Bison bonasus |
Evolutionary Relationship
Brown Mastiff Bat and European bison share a common ancestor at the Class level: Mammalia. (哺乳類)
